If football can have The Dallas Cowboy cheerleaders and basketball can have The Laker Girls, then why shouldn’t the wrestling industry have its own dancing troupe of beautiful ladies? That’s the thought that Eric Bischoff had years ago when he approached Kimberly Page with the idea for the Nitro Girls.

For several years, the troupe was one of the most popular acts on Monday Nitro, keeping fans in the live crowd firmly glued in their seats and entertained during commercial breaks. It wasn’t before long that the group was also added to the storylines. Some ladies would stay in the business and achieve greater fame, others went back to “civilian” life after their run on Mondays.

10 Kimberly Page

Kimberly

As the founder of the Nitro Girls, Kimberly Page was seen sort of as their central face. She spent several years seconding her then-husband Diamond Dallas Page to the ring and was and integral part of DDP’s star-making feud with The Macho Man. As the Nitro Girls headed into separate storylines, she went back to hanging out with her husband. After trying her hand at acting, which included a memorable cameo in The 40-Year Old Virgin, Kimberly decided to try her hand at marketing and design and now lives in Utah.

9 Fyre (Teri Byrne)

Fyre

As a former fitness model, Teri Byrne has met Kimberly at a gym and after striking up a friendship, she was asked to join the Nitro Girls as Fyre. Her dynamic look was tailor-made for the era with toned abs and fire-orange hair.

She did not enjoy the wrestling aspect of professional wrestling or being involved in some of the storylines and headed out of the business where she tried to form a music group Diversity-5 (with other Nitro Girls) before heading home to be a director of enrollment for the University Of Phoenix and hanging out with her family and rescue horse.

8 Spice (Melissa Bellin)

Spice

As one of the original Nitro Girls, Spice (aka Melissa Bellin) immediately captivated WCW fans. She was one of several girls who headed into the storylines. Spice would manage Evan Karagias and Madusa for a short time. She has since retired and has had little to nothing to do with business ever since. According to the internet, she was also a member of the Nitro Girl group Diversity 5 before heading off to be a mom and a life coach.

7 Tayo (Tayo Reed)

Tayo

With a name like Tayo Reed, Tayo didn’t need some flashy stage name to go by. Despite not being in the business for long, the former Nitro Girl went on to attempt a singing career as well as work for Six Flags as one of their featured performers and as one of the Atlanta Hawks and Falcon’s dancers. Like a lot of the girls though, Reed has also opted for a quieter lifestyle - after her run on Monday Nitro, she owns and operates Tayo Reed’s International Academy Of Dance in Riverdale, Georgia.

6 Tygress (Vanessa Sanchez)

Tygress

Prior to joining the Nitro Girls, New York native, Vanessa Sanchez would earn her college degree in accounting before joining up with the Nitro Girls and being rechristened as Tygress in 1997. She was part of the crew for several years but when the group disbanded she would wind up hanging out with The Filthy Animals, where she actually teamed up with Konnan at Halloween Havoc 2000 against Shane Douglas and Torrie Wilson. Nowadays, instead of managing a group of wrestlers, Sanchez manages risks for a financial institution in Atlanta.

5 Syren (Allison Pfau)

Syren

Allison Pfau, aka Syren, was one of the newer Nitro Girls, joining the group in 2000. After leaving the group, she became involved in storylines with Reno, Billy Kidman, and Shane Douglas.

While there isn’t a lot of information for Pfau's post-wrestling career, she does have a LinkedIn profile showing that she is a merchandise manager for a company called Fashion Nova.

4 Gold / Silver (Diane / Elaine Klimaszewski)

Gold And Silver

Before the Bellas enveloped the Divas Division with their twin magic, the Klimaszewski Twins, Diane and Elaine tried to do the same for WCW Monday Nitro. The aspiring actresses and models had been in and out of the entertainment industry since appearing on Let’s Make A Deal in 1990. Several years later they debuted as Nitro Girls Gold and Silver.

After their brief appearance, they were scooped up by WWE and sent to UPW where they began teaming up as The Power Twins. Their stint there didn’t last long either. After being released, the twins continued to dabble in Hollywood and lately have been running their own fashion line, Zipper Girls.

3 Skye (Stacy Keibler)

Skye

Long before Jimmy’s Famous Seafood became Maryland’s greatest gift to wrestling and wrestling fandom, the state gave all of us fans an even greater export. Stacy Keibler thought it would be fun to enter a contest to find the next Nitro Girl. Thankfully for us all, lo and behold, she was able to win the coveted spot. But it didn’t take long for Skye to become Miss Hancock and eventually David Flair’s girlfriend.

As one of two divas that WWE took on after the buyout, Stacy became an even greater star, hanging around the likes of the Dudleys and even Vince McMahon. In her years after WWE, she has made various appearances on shows like Dancing With The Stars and has started a family with FutureAds CEO Jared Pobre.

2 Storm (Sharmell)

Sharmell

Getting her start in WCW as Storm, Sharmell Sullivan was a beauty queen before signing on with the company in 1998 and she’d end her career as a queen to her husband Booker T’s king.

In between, the woman formerly known as Storm would transition to becoming Paisley and managing The Artist and Kwee Wee. After accompanying Booker to the ring in both WWE and TNA, Queen Sharmell has helped make the kingdom a happy home for the family.

1 Whisper (Rebecca Curci)

Whisper

It was literally love at first sight when Shawn Michaels had sat down to watch an edition of Monday Nitro. After catching his eye, HBK asked his buddies that were in WCW to introduce him to Nitro Girl Whisper, aka Rebecca Curci. Wrestling fans all over (and Shawn) have Rebecca to thank for helping Shawn get clean, get saved, allow him to return to WWE, and finish his career under his terms. After her WCW career, she made a few WWE appearances at her husband’s side.
